数字示波器 Verilog 设计与实现—嵌入式
摘要:本文介绍了数字示波器的设计与实现,采用 Verilog 语言,并将其应用于嵌入式系统中。首先,我们会详细介绍数字示波器的原理和功能,在此基础上,通过 Verilog 语言编写源代码来实现数字示波器的核心功能,包括数据采集、数据存储和波形显示。最后,我们将讨论如何将该设计嵌入到嵌入式系统中,并给出一些实际应用案例。
-
引言
数字示波器是一种常见的电子测试设备,用于观察和分析电信号的波形。传统示波器的体积庞大且价格昂贵,无法满足嵌入式系统中对小型化和低成本的需求。因此,我们需要设计一种数字示波器,以满足嵌入式系统对信号分析的要求。 -
数字示波器原理与功能
数字示波器可以实时采集输入信号,并将其转换为数字形式进行存储和处理。其主要功能包括:
- 数据采集:采集输入信号,并将其转换为数字信号。
- 数据存储:将采集到的数据存储在内存中,以便后续处理和显示。
- 波形显示:将存储的数据转换为波形,并在显示屏上进行实时显示。
- 数字示波器 Verilog 实现
在本节中,我们将使用 Verilog 语言来实现数字示波器的核心功能。下面是示波器的主要模块及其功能: </